After working through chunks of the major sources, I'm still at a bit of a loss as to how to best study during residency. Hippo is too superficial. Rosen/Tint are outdated and contradictory enough that I'm generally too skeptical to use them clinically without crosschecking (which defeats the purpose of reading a 2k+ text in my opinion). So far I've settled on reading up-to-date articles + Rosh.
People poo-poo up-to-date, but at the end of the day it seems that any management strategies or interventions that come from UTD are infinitely more resourced than what comes out of any of the other EM-focused sources.
Ideally I should be reading more primary literature, but does anyone really have enough time/patience for that?
